Understanding Built-In Electric Ovens
Built-in electric ovens are designed to be installed straight into kitchen cabinetry. Unlike freestanding designs, which inhabit floor space and often featured a range on top, built-in ovens are usually set up at eye level, offering convenience and ease of gain access to while cooking.
Kinds Of Built-In Electric Ovens
- Single Ovens: These are the most typical kind of built-in ovens, featuring one cooking compartment. They appropriate for the typical home chef who prepares meals in moderate amounts.
- Double Ovens: For families or avid cooks, double ovens offer an extra cooking compartment, permitting numerous meals to be cooked all at once at various temperature levels.
- Wall Ovens: These ovens are installed directly into the wall, saving counter and flooring space. They are readily available in both single and double configurations.
- Mix Ovens: This type merges a standard oven with a microwave, supplying versatility for quick cooking and baking tasks.
- Steam Ovens: Utilizing steam for cooking, these ovens preserve moisture in food, making them perfect for health-conscious individuals looking to maintain nutrients.
Secret Features of Built-In Electric Ovens
When choosing a built-in electric oven, numerous functions can make a considerable influence on use and cooking performance:
Feature
Description
Capacity
The internal volume of the oven, which determines just how much food can be cooked at as soon as. Sizes usually range from 24 to 30 inches broad.
Self-Cleaning
A feature that uses heats to burn food residues, making cleaning much easier.
Convection Cooking
A fan-assisted function that circulates hot air throughout the oven, offering even cooking and shorter cooking times.
Smart Technology
Wi-Fi enabled features that enable users to manage the oven from another location by means of smartphone apps.
Temperature level Probes
Sensing units that keep track of the internal temperature level of the food, guaranteeing it is prepared to perfection.

Things to Consider When Choosing a Built-In Electric Oven
When picking the ideal built-in electric oven for your kitchen, consider the following:
- Size and Compatibility: Measure your kitchen space and kitchen cabinetry to ensure a correct fit for your selected oven.
- Cooking Needs: Think about your cooking design and household size. If you typically prepare large meals, a double oven might be advantageous.
- Spending plan: Built-in electric ovens can range from affordable to high-end designs. Determine your budget plan before shopping.
- Energy Efficiency: Look for ovens with energy-efficient certifications to reduce electrical energy consumption.
Upkeep and Care
To ensure the durability and optimum efficiency of a built-in electric oven, routine upkeep is necessary:
- Clean Regularly: Use mild detergent and water to wipe down the exterior and prevent abrasive products.
- Self-Cleaning Cycle: Utilize the self-cleaning feature as suggested by the manufacturer.
- Examine the Door Seal: Regularly inspect the oven door seal for wear and tear to preserve heat performance.
